How the electron got its spin

The spectral lines of atoms are split into subtler lines under the influence of a magnetic field. UHLENBECK and GOUDSMITH in 1925 proposed to explain this by a self-rotation of the electron.


Uhlenbeck and Goudsmit treated spin as a consequence of classical rotation, while PAULI shortly afterwards emphasised that spin is a non-classical and intrinsic property.


Spin got its name from the phenomena of the deflection of the electron in a magnetic field and the splitting of spectral lines in the magnetic field.
